Electroneum Mining on a Mobile Phone - An Opportunity or a Waste of Time ?

Mining for the Masses

There was a lot of hype recently about Electroneum. The Coin you can mine on your phone ! I thought what a great idea. Get people interested and familiar with crypto and perhaps even earn a bit while you sleep. So I set up a wallet a while ago using the command line set up on my laptop. It was such a tortured process I was left a bit fried but with a working, paper wallet.

electroneum.jpg

The reason I ended up on the PC was that the mobile app just didn't work. They made a huge miscalculation and that was that. My conclusion was that my trusty 2 year old Samsung phone would probably die if I tried mining electroneum. I was likely to make a few pennies at best and the phone is worth a lot more. ( I do have an old one I could use instead). I actually doubted whether I'd even make enough to replace the battery which was doubtless going to get burned in the process.

So today I noticed that the electroneum app on my phone, (which I had totally forgotten about) had a delete sticker over the top of the app icon. I thought that was weird so I had a closer look. It turns out electroneum had released a new version of the app. Out of curiosity I downloaded the new one and deleted the old one. I set up a new login.

The Longest Set Up Ever

I couldn't quite believe how long the set up took. It was a mental assault course just setting up an account. To make things worse, every stage was accompanied by iffy captcha which failed half the time due to time out. Also the really annoying pictures ones too, which say bridges and you have to look really carefully cos' everything looks so small on screen. It seemed worthy of a CIA login. you had to have a password, (which it very carefully analysed, a 5 digit pin. you had to confirm by email (link) then get an SMS code, then put a backup email address in for the pin, then confirm that. As mentioned with captcha's in between.

I eventually got in and it took a long time to update. I even managed to import the first wallet I set up. I think I might have mined about 3 coins on it. It's now in pending mode.
